一种基于移动终端的cpu参数升级方法及系统的制作方法

文档序号:9750591阅读:858来源:国知局
一种基于移动终端的cpu参数升级方法及系统的制作方法
【技术领域】
[0001]本发明涉及移动终端技术领域,尤其涉及一种基于移动终端的CPU参数升级方法及系统。
【背景技术】
[0002]随着移动通信的发展和人们生活水平的不断提高,各种移动终端如手机的使用越来越普及,手机已经成为人们生活中不可缺少的通信工具。
[0003]CPU(中央处理器Central Processing Unit)是移动终端的最为核心的芯片,其相当于移动终端的大脑,由于目前移动终端发展迅速,各家终端制造厂商及芯片厂商都急于将集成最新芯片的移动终端尽快上市,而等到移动终端卖出后根据用户的大量使用反馈及售后跟踪,同时研发人员随着对CPU得更深入研究,总能发现一些先前卖出的移动终端中(PU部分值得更新的地方。
[0004]在现有技术中,关于CPU的部分,芯片厂商开放给移动终端制造商的接口并不多,对于CPU的设置移动终端厂商都是通过向其写入相应的CPU参数来实现的,并且参数个数往往也不是很多。
[0005]移动终端厂商为图方便均是在其软件的开机阶段直接将参数写入CPU来设置CPU参数;上述方案,在日后移动终端厂商发现存在问题需要更新移动终端的CPU参数时,只能通过将整个移动终端软件重刷来实现,而更新整个软件过程较慢,因此现有技术存在缺陷,有待创新与发展,不方便用户。
[0006]因此,现有技术还有待于改进和发展。

【发明内容】

[0007]为解决现有技术中更新CPU参数时需要通过更新整个移动终端软件来实现,过程繁琐且较慢的缺陷,本发明提供一种基于移动终端的CPU参数升级方法及系统。提供了一种快速可靠的基于移动终端的CHJ参数升级方法及系统,其操作简单,实现容易,提高了 CPU参数升级效率,为用户提供了方便。
[0008]本发明解决技术问题所采用的技术方案如下:
一种基于移动终端的CPU参数升级方法,其中,包括:
A、预先将需升级的CPU参数的内容存储在移动终端中指定的需升级的CPU参数文件中;
B、在移动终端开机时,首先获取需升级的CPU参数文件的大小,并将所述需升级的CPU参数文件的大小与保存在移动终端中的上一次升级时的(PU参数文件的大小进行比较;
C、若所述需升级的CPU参数文件的大小大于上一次升级时的CPU参数文件的大小,则升级CPU参数,并保存该CPU参数文件的大小之后开机;若所述需升级的CPU参数文件的大小小于等于上一次升级时的CPU参数文件的大小,则直接开机。
[0009]所述的基于移动终端的CPU参数升级方法,其中,所述步骤A中的所述CPU参数文件用于放置CPU参数;CPU参数文件由移动终端厂商或CPU芯片厂商提供,CPU参数文件的文件大小是用来表明CPU参数文件新旧。
[0010]所述的基于移动终端的CPU参数升级方法,其中,所述步骤A还包括:在制作CPU参数文件时,包括如下步骤:
51、在CPU参数文件中写入最新的CPU参数内容,生成一个文本文件;
52、获取上一版本的CPU参数文件的文件大小,判断步骤SI中所生成的文本文件是否大于上一版本的CPU参数文件的文件大小,若为是则步骤SI中生成的文本文件即为新版本CPU参数文件,否则执行S3;
53、将步骤SI中生成的文本文件通过在文件中增添冗余直到文件大小大于上一版本的CHJ参数文件的文件大小,从而得到新版本CPU参数文件。
[0011 ]所述的基于移动终端的CPU参数升级方法,其中,所述步骤B包括如下步骤:
B1、在移动终端开机时,首先获取需升级的CPU参数文件的大小;
B2、将所述需升级的CPU参数文件的大小与事先保存在移动终端中的上一次升级时的CPU参数文件的大小进行比较。
[0012]所述的基于移动终端的CPU参数升级方法,其中,所述步骤C包括:
Cl、若所述需升级的CPU参数文件的大小大于上一次升级时的CPU参数文件的大小,则升级CPU参数,并保存该CPU参数文件的大小之后开机;
C2、若所述需升级的CPU参数文件的大小小于等于上一次升级时的CPU参数文件的大小,则直接开机。
[0013]所述的基于移动终端的CPU参数升级方法,其中,设置所述CPU参数文件的版本与CPU参数文件的大小成正相关关系,即设置CPU参数文件的大小越大,其CPU参数文件的版本越新。
[0014]—种基于移动终端的CPU参数升级系统,其中,包括:
升级参数存储模块,用于预先将需升级的CPU参数的内容存储在移动终端中指定的需升级的CPU参数文件中;
参数比较模块,用于在移动终端开机时,首先获取需升级的CPU参数文件的大小,并将所述需升级的CPU参数文件的大小与保存在移动终端中的上一次升级时的CPU参数文件的大小进行比较;
CPU参数升级控制模块,用于若所述需升级的CPU参数文件的大小大于上一次升级时的CPU参数文件的大小,则升级CPU参数,并保存该CPU参数文件的大小之后开机;若所述需升级的CPU参数文件的大小小于等于上一次升级时的CPU参数文件的大小,则直接开机。
[0015]所述基于移动终端的CPU参数升级系统,其中,升级参数存储模块包括:
生成单元,用于在CPU参数文件中写入最新的CPU参数内容,生成一个文本文件;
比较单元,用于获取上一版本的CPU参数文件的文件大小,判断所生成的文本文件是否大于上一版本的CPU参数文件的文件大小,若为是则所生成的文本文件即为新版本CPU参数文件;
处理单元,用于将生成的文本文件通过在文件中增添冗余直到文件大小大于上一版本的CPU参数文件的文件大小,从而得到新版本CPU参数文件。
[0016]所述基于移动终端的CPU参数升级系统,其中,参数比较模块包括:
获取单元,用于在移动终端开机时,首先获取需升级的CPU参数文件的大小; 判断单元,用于将所述需升级的CPU参数文件的大小与事先保存在移动终端中的上一次升级时的CPU参数文件的大小进行比较。
[0017]所述基于移动终端的CPU参数升级系统,其中,CPU参数升级控制模块包括:
升级控制单元,用于若所述需升级的CPU参数文件的大小大于上一次升级时的CPU参数文件的大小,则升级CHJ参数,并保存该CPU参数文件的大小之后开机;
直接开机控制单元,用于若所述需升级的CR]参数文件的大小小于等于上一次升级时的CPU参数文件的大小,则直接开机。
[0018]本发明所提供的基于移动终端的CPU参数升级方法及系统,相较于现有技术,本发明一种CPU参数升级方法,通过将CPU参数的内容置于CPU参数文件中;在移动终端开机时,首先获取CHJ参数文件的大小,并将所述CPU参数文件的大小与事先保存在移动终端中的上一次升级时的CPU参数文件的大小进行比较,若大于则升级CPU参数然后保存该CPU参数文件的大小之后开机,否则直接开机。利用上述方法,在移动终端售出后,在日后移动终端厂商发现存在问题需要更新移动终端的CPU参数时,只需向用户提供更新后的CPU参数文件,用户可以通过网络下载或其他形式得到该新版本的CPU参数文件,从而升级CPU参数;提高了 CPU参数升级效率,为用户提供了方便。
【附图说明】
[0019]图1是本发明基于移动终端的CPU参数升级方法的较佳实施例的流程图。
[0020]图2是本发明基于移动终端的CPU参数升级方法的具体应用实施例的流程图。
[0021]图3是本发明基于移动终端的CPU参数升级方法的具体应用实施例的升级参数制做流程图。
[0022]图4是本发明基于移动终端的CPU参数升级系统的较佳实施例的功能原理框图。
【具体
当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1